The narrative delves into the intense rivalry between Albert Einstein and Philipp Lenard, the leading physicist of the Nazi regime. As Lenard dedicated his career to undermining Einstein's theories and reputation, the book explores the broader implications of their conflict against the backdrop of a politically charged era. It highlights themes of scientific integrity, the clash of ideologies, and the personal struggles faced by Einstein amid rising anti-Semitism and political turmoil.
